Output 75b5b9166cd66e3aa7d0ff8291efd0652ecdb0f9c203788bbf5ce1bb33ce2f53:1

value
2079317
script pubkey
OP_0 OP_PUSHBYTES_20 17af1c135b97157da8276891345aef548778067c
address
bc1qz7h3cy6mju2hm2p8dzgngkh02jrhspnuenzkyd
transaction
75b5b9166cd66e3aa7d0ff8291efd0652ecdb0f9c203788bbf5ce1bb33ce2f53
confirmations
179024
spent
true